Czech president Miloš Zeman, who is on a three-day official visit to
China, attended a dinner hosted by his Chinese counterpart Xi Jinping in
Shanghai.
The event took place ahead of the launch of a new international trade fair
focused on imports into the world’s most populous state on Monday. The
